
Using Blockchain in the food sector can save more than 31 billion dollars by 2024; according to the Juniper Research vertical report “Blockchain, Key Vertical Opportunities. Trends & Challenges”. The study explains that using this technology together with the benefits of the IoT; will allow to reduce the costs of at least 30%; that the companies of the food sector that this face for fraud.
